Below are two graphs plotting the number of images on a page against the total KB transferred by Chrome 13 for both a page with JSIO and without JSIO (which I, for some reason have called a “plain” page).
I build websites for a living, so I have a lot of folders of images from various websites lying around which form the two data sets for the graphs. I’d like to think of them as a typical set of website images, but you may argue that they are typical for the websites that I build.
I knocked up a script that when given a folder of images, will output a “plain” HTML page, a JSIO HTML page and a JSIO resources file with the following numbers of images on them: 2, 4, 6, 8, 10, 20, 30, 40, 50, 60, 70, 80, 90, 100, 200, 300, 400, 500, 600, 700, 800, 900, 1000 and 1100. Before generating any of the pages, the order of the images were randomised to better represent a web page’s inclusion of different images for different purposes.
Chrome 13 was used with the developer toolbar to determine how many requests were being made and the actual KB transferred (with slight rounding errors) by the browser. In my opinion I would say that Apache was set up to serve image and javascript content typical of many servers on the internet in that images were not gzipped but javascript files were; the register, bbc, for example.
What is interesting to note is that the number of bytes transferred by JSIO are consistently lower than the bytes transferred by a plain HTML page…but not by a lot. The file size inflation due to base64 encoding seems to cancel out a lot of bytes the gained from making fewer requests. However, it is obvious that JSIO won’t actually lose you any bytes, but it isn’t going to save you a substantial amount. That said, saving bytes isn’t the only benefit of JSIO, remember that one of JSIO’s goals is also to alleviate some of the problems surrounding the creation and use of image sprites – which it does also do very well.
The graph below is just for fun, it plots the number of requests made by JSIO pages against the number of requests made by plain HTML pages. Note the JSIO pages make a constant 4 requests (index.html, jsio.js, jsio-resources.js and jsio.gif) independent of how many images are on the page:



Now placing this in the same category as a few other sites I have come to trust, and a look at learnandgrowstrong continued the placement decision, the small category of fully trusted sites is one I extend rarely and only after multiple positive reading sessions and this site has earned the category placement methodically over time.
3д панели для забора купить купить 3д ограждения для забора
Well done, the kind of post that makes you slow down and actually read instead of skimming for keywords, and a look at chairchampion kept me reading carefully too, that is a sign of writing that has been crafted rather than churned out for an algorithm to see today and tomorrow.
sportfogadó oldalak élő fogadás magyar engedély Nélkül legjobb engedély nélkül magas oddsokkal
Definitely returning here, that is decided, and a look at discovergrowthdirectionnow only made the case stronger, this is one of those rare websites that rewards regular visits rather than feeling stale after the first read which is something I cannot say about most of the places I bookmark today across all my topics.
Felt the writer did the homework before publishing, the references hold up, and a look at createbetteroutcomesnow continued that documented care, content with traceable claims rather than vague assertions is the kind I trust and the lack of bald assertion in this post is one of its quietly impressive qualities for me.
Reading this brought back the satisfaction I used to get from blogs ten years ago, and a stop at forwardactionframework kept that nostalgic quality alive, sites that capture what was good about an earlier era of internet writing are increasingly precious and this one is doing that without feeling like a deliberate throwback at all.
сетка панель 3д металлические ограждения 3d
que es handicap asiatico en las apuestas
my blog post: Basketball-wetten.com
Reading this gave me a quiet moment of intellectual pleasure that I had not been expecting, and a stop at learnandscaleprogress extended that pleasure across more pages, the unexpected reward of stumbling into careful writing is one of the small ongoing pleasures of reading the open web and this site is delivering it reliably.
If quality blog writing is dying as people sometimes claim then this site is one piece of evidence that it has not died yet, and a look at buildfocusedmomentum extended that evidence, the broader cultural question about online writing has empirical answers in specific sites and this one is contributing to a more optimistic answer overall.
Just wanted to drop a quick note saying this was a useful read on a topic I have been circling, no fluff, and a stop at findmomentumnext added a few extra points that fit the same simple style which makes the whole site feel coherent rather than thrown together by many different writers with different goals.
Скачать музыку бесплатно https://savesong.me и слушать любимые треки онлайн в хорошем качестве. Большая коллекция песен разных жанров удобный поиск по исполнителям и альбомам популярные новинки и хиты для прослушивания в любое время.
However many similar pages I have read this one taught me something new, and a stop at buildforwardclarity added more new material, content that contributes genuinely fresh information rather than recycling what is already widely available is content with real informational value and this site is providing that informational freshness at a notable rate.
дезинфекция от тараканов в москве уничтожение клопов цена москва
Easy to recommend, the content speaks for itself without needing additional praise from me, and a stop at createforwardthinking only adds more reasons to send people this way, the kind of generous resource that benefits its readers without demanding anything in return is increasingly rare and worth recognising clearly today across the broader open internet.
Speaking from the perspective of having read widely on the topic this site offers something distinct, and a look at explorefutureopportunitypaths reinforced that distinctness, the rare site that contributes something genuinely original to a saturated topic is the rare site worth following carefully and this one has demonstrated that original contribution capability today.
Планируете выездное мероприятие? кейтеринговая компания профессиональная организация выездного питания для свадеб корпоративов конференций и частных мероприятий. Разработка меню приготовление блюд доставка сервировка и обслуживание гостей. Полный комплекс услуг для событий любого масштаба.
Thank you for not assuming the reader already knows everything, the explanations meet me where I am, and a look at createwithintention did the same, that consideration is what makes a site feel welcoming rather than gatekeepy which is sadly the default mood across the modern web today for most subjects covered.
Reading this slowly to absorb the structure and the structure is doing real work alongside the words and a look at palmmills maintained the same architectural quality when sentence shapes and paragraph rhythms reinforce the meaning rather than just transporting words you know you are reading skilled work today.
Really appreciate the lack of pop ups, modals, cookie banners stacking on top of each other, and a quick visit to brightbanyan confirmed the same clean approach across the rest of the site, technical decisions about user experience are part of what makes content actually pleasant to engage with for sure.
A piece that brought a sense of order to a topic I had been finding chaotic, and a look at opaldunes continued that organising effect, content that imposes useful structure on messy subjects is doing genuine intellectual work and this site is providing that organisational function across multiple posts I have read recently here.
Reading this prompted me to clean up some old notes related to the topic, and a stop at graingrove extended that organising urge, content that triggers personal organisation rather than just consuming attention is content with motivating energy and this site has the kind of clarity that prompts active follow up rather than passive consumption.
Refreshing change from the usual sites covering this topic, no clickbait and no padding, and a stop at focuscreatesprogress confirmed the difference, this place clearly has its own voice rather than copying the formulas everyone else uses to chase clicks online which is becoming increasingly rare these days across nearly every popular subject.
Appreciate the work that went into laying this out so clearly, every section earns its place without filler, and a look at curiopacts confirmed the same care, definitely the kind of place that deserves a return visit when the topic comes up again later in the future or for any related question.
Thank you for the genuine effort here, it shows in every paragraph and not just the headline, and after my visit to portguild I was sure this site cares about getting things right rather than chasing clicks, which is the main reason I will come back later this week to read more.
Thanks for putting this online without locking it behind email signups or paywalls, and a quick visit to lobbydawn kept that open feel going, content that trusts the reader to come back rather than gating access is the kind of approach I will reward with regular return visits over time happily.
Granted my mood today might be elevating my reading experience but I still think this is genuinely good, and a stop at zingtorch reinforced that even discounted assessment, controlling for the mood adjustment that affects content perception this site still reads as substantively above average across multiple pieces I have read carefully today.
Thanks for keeping the writing direct without losing the warmth that makes content feel human, and a stop at fernbureau carried both qualities forward, balancing professionalism and personality is a rare skill and the writers here have clearly figured out how to consistently land it across many posts which I notice.
Following a few of the internal links revealed more posts of similar quality, and a stop at micapacts added more to that growing pile, sites where internal links lead to more good content rather than to more of the same recycled material are sites with depth and this one has clearly built that depth carefully.
Honestly this hits the sweet spot between detail and brevity, no rambling and no shortcuts, and a quick visit to draftport kept that going across the related pages, the kind of place that respects your attention without trying to grab it through cheap tactics or attention seeking design choices that get tired fast.
Came away feeling slightly smarter than I was when I started, that is a real win, and a stop at findyourwinningdirection added a bit more to that, the rare site that actually transfers some of its knowledge to the reader in a way that sticks rather than just creating an illusion of learning briefly.
Decided to write a short note to the author if there is contact info anywhere and a stop at findgrowthdirections extended that intention the urge to thank the writer directly is a strong signal of content quality and this site has triggered that urge in me today which is a fairly rare event for my reading.
Solid value packed into a relatively short post, that takes skill, and a look at buildforwardthinkingmomentum continues the dense useful content across more pages, this site clearly understands that respecting reader time is itself a form of generosity which is something most blog operations seem to have forgotten lately across the wider open web.
Glad I clicked through from where I did because this turned out to be worth the time spent, and after ideaswithtraction I had a fuller picture, the kind of content that earns its visitors through delivering value rather than chasing them through aggressive advertising or constant pop ups appearing everywhere on the screen lately.
Mais um dia positivo. Bati a meta no Blackjack e a grana já tá na mão. Respeita o stop-win.
Now wishing I had found this site sooner, and a look at createforwardexecutionsteps extended that mild regret, the calculation of how many years of good content I missed by not finding the right sources earlier is one I try not to make too often but it does come up sometimes when I find sites this good.
High quality writing, no marketing speak and no buzzwords that mean nothing, and a stop at tomatotactic kept that going, simple direct content that actually communicates something is harder to find than it should be and this is one of the rare places that gets it right consistently across many different posts.
Really like that there are no exclamation marks or all caps shouting throughout the post, and a quick visit to startsmartgrowth maintained the same calm voice, restraint in punctuation signals confidence in the content and this site clearly trusts its substance to do the persuading rather than relying on typographic emphasis.
Мечтаешь о незабываемом отпуске? https://karta-abhazii.ru где величественные горы встречаются с бескрайним морем а история оживает на каждом шагу добро пожаловать в Абхазию
Felt slightly impressed without being able to point to one specific reason, and a look at momentumbymindset continued that diffuse positive feeling, when content works at a level you cannot easily articulate the writer is doing something with craft rather than just delivering information and that is something I have learned to recognise.
уничтожение тараканов в квартире москва сайт сэс
Now adding the homepage to my regular check rotation rather than waiting for individual links to find me and a stop at domelegends confirmed the rotation upgrade the move from passive discovery to active checking is a vote of confidence in a sites ongoing quality and this site has earned that active engagement clearly.
Granted I am giving this site more credit than I usually give new finds, and a look at buildsmartprogress continued earning that credit, the calibration of how much trust to extend after limited exposure is something I do carefully and this site has earned more trust on shorter exposure than most due to consistent quality across.
A piece that reads like it was written for me without claiming to be written for me, and a look at edendomes produced the same fit, when the writer audience match clicks naturally without being engineered through demographic targeting you know the writing is solid and this site has that natural fit consistently for me.
Now noticing that the post never raised its voice even when making a strong point, and a look at frostcoasts continued that calm volume, content that can make important points without resorting to typographic emphasis or emotional appeal is content that trusts its substance to do the work and this site has that confidence consistently.
My time on this site has now extended past what I had budgeted, and a stop at portguild keeps extending it further, content that overstays its budget in my schedule is content that has earned the extra time and this site has been earning extra time across multiple visits to the point where my schedule needs adjustment.
Worth recommending broadly to anyone who reads on the topic, and a look at lobbydawn only confirms that, the rare combination of accessibility and depth in this site makes it suitable for both newcomers and people who already know the area which is hard to pull off in any blog format today and rarely managed.
Reading this gave me something to think about for the rest of the afternoon, and after grippalace I had even more to mull over, the kind of post that lingers in the background of your day rather than evaporating immediately is genuinely valuable in an attention economy that punishes depth rather than rewarding it.
Thanks for the clean writing, no broken sentences and no awkward translations like some other sites have, and a quick stop at ideasintoexecution kept that polish going nicely, it really does make a difference when a reader can move through a page without tripping on every line or going back to reread.